    • BMW M3 E36 Lightweight. One of Walker's favorite cars, the BMW M3 E36 Lightweight is a rarity that was created especially for the U.S. market. Just 126 units were produced in total, and Walker at one point owned seven of them.
    • Ford Mustang Boss 302 Race Car. Walker's love for the track was no secret, and neither was his love for Mustangs, of which he owned over a dozen. One of the newer Mustangs in his collection was a 2013 Boss 302, which he'd had custom built as a track day toy.
    • Ford GT. Another jewel in Walker's collection was his 2005 Ford GT, which featured a Whipple supercharger that boosted the car's output to a reported 800 horsepower.
    • BMW M3 E30. The original M3, the E30 was, like many of the world's greatest performance vehicles, originally built as a homologation special. Debuting in 1986, Group A racing regulations dictated that a minimum of 5,000 units of the car had to be sold within 12 months.

    Of all of Brian's cars, his first signature vehicle came in the form of a Toyota Supra. After destroying the Mitsubishi Eclipse, he needed a vehicle to repay Dom with, so he found a rusted Supra in a junkyard. Dom's crew then fixed it up, and Brian used it in key moments for the rest of The Fast and the Furious. He and Mia used the Supra to rescue ...

    Brian first acquired the Nissan Skyline in The Turbo Charged Prelude set before 2 Fast 2 Furious. He bought it from a dealership before customizing it to his liking. He then drove it to Miami and wound up racing the car in an event hosted by Tej. Of all of Brian's cars, the Skyline ended up getting impounded when Brian was detained by a U.S. Custom...

    After the destruction of Brian's Skyline earlier in Fast & Furious, Dom gave him a replacement car in the 2009 Subaru Impreza. The car was taken from an impound lot and used for the rest of the film. Brian used it to drive to Mexico in search of Arturo Brago, an infamous drug lord.     Of all of Brian's cars, he rarely drove muscle cars, but it was deemed necessary in Fast Fiveduring the vault heist. He and Dom each drove reinforced matte black Dodge Charger SRT-8 vehicles to pull the giant vault out of the Brazilian police station. Dom's Charger was used to stop the men in pursuit of the vault, but Brian's car remained intact.

    As part of Ramsey's rescue attempt inFurious 7, Dom, Brian, and the rest of the crew were required to drive out of the back of a plane and parachute their cars to intercept the armored transport. Brian used a blue Subaru Impreza during the chase but was eventually forced to abandon the car when it sustained too much damage.
